Completely different cultures approached fabric in other ways. They were influenced by the local weather, fashion, religion, and the ecosystem. Some cultures might have developed fabric for one factor, and different cultures would use it for one thing fully completely different. Some of the first textures and fabrics created had been leather, cotton, linen, and silk. They had been first rough and straightforward, however with superior technology, fabrics have turn into extra beautiful and comfortable to wear. As we speak, fashion manufacturers produce nearly twice the quantity of clothing that they did in 2000, most of it made in China and different center-revenue international locations equivalent to Turkey, Vietnam and Bangladesh. Worldwide, 300 million people are employed by the trade. However extremely, more than 50 billion garments are discarded inside a year of being made, according to a report from an expert workshop convened by the US Nationwide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ST), revealed in Might.
